Introduction
Anxiety is a common adaptive reaction by humans in dealing with threats as a means of survival. Excessive anxiety and fear, however, may become maladaptive causing disability. Several symptoms are arising from extreme anxiety that causes some neuropsychiatric disorders such as generalized anxiety disorder (GAD), panic disorder (PD), and social anxiety disorder (SAD) (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015). Such disorders are linked to relationship breakdown, the increased rate to commit suicide, and increased rates of unemployment (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015).
According to Jurkus et al., (2016), anxiety-related disorders affect a quarter of people in the course their lifetime.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ar (2015) contend with this argument adding that anxiety disorders have a 29% prevalence rate in the USA thus increasing the social and economic burden of the affected and their families. Both psychological and pharmacological treatments are used to treat anxiety disorders. Psychological treatments include exposure therapy with limited efficacy whereas pharmacological therapies such as serotonin reuptake inhibitors, serotonin-norepinephrine reuptake inhibitors, and benzodiazepines among others albeit limited response rates and residual symptoms. Adverse effects and lack of effectiveness of these medications usually lead to non-adherence of the treatment by the patients (Jurkus et al., 2016;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015).
Cannabidiol (CBD) is the main non-psychotropic constituent of the Cannabis sativa plant that lacks psychoactive effects of tetrahydrocannabinol (THC). CBD contains broad therapeutic properties that can address various neuropsychiatric disorders in patients (Jurkus et al., 2016;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015). Multiple studies have indicated that CBD is capable of treating anxiety disorders in humans (Zuardi, de Souza Crippa, Hallak, Campos & Guimarães, 2017;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015). Literature Review
Various studies have concluded that CBD is well tolerated among humans without harming the human body. Additionally, preclinical studies have ruled out possible addiction to CBD. Therapeutic effectiveness has been achieved through CBD in various medical conditions such as psychotic symptoms, anxiety, depression, seizure disorders, cardiovascular diseases, chronic pain, cancer, neurodegeneration and symptoms of multiple sclerosis when either used alone or administered with THC (Corroon & Phillips, 2018). Treatment using CBD oil has shown positive responses in treating numerous forms of anxiety including anxiety-provoked sleep disorder in children (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015; Shannon, 2016).
There have been over thirty years of extensive studies on the anti-anxiety properties of CBD. Initial studies that involved the use of animals for studies failed to yield any correlation between the use of CBD and reduction in anxiety and anxiety symptoms. Further studies indicated that CBD produces anti-anxiety effects by the use of the elevated plus maze (EPM), an ethologically based animal model of anxiety, in laboratory animals (Zuardi, de Souza Crippa, Hallak, Campos & Guimarães, 2017). Recent studies focused on investigating the anti-anxiety properties of CBD on animals relating to specific anxiety disorder such as trauma-related anxiety disorders showing an improvement in anxiety symptoms (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015; Zuardi, de Souza Crippa, Hallak, Campos & Guimarães, 2017).
Several study cases of human patient suffering from various anxiety disorders have proven the effectiveness of CBD. Treatment of anxiety disorders using CBD has not only shown definite improvement from these conditions but also the absence of psychoactive effects, without affecting cognition and has an adequate safety profile (Zuardi, de Souza Crippa, Hallak, Campos & Guimarães, 2017:p. 137). Additionally, trials in human studies have shown good tolerability of CBD effects on humans while having broad therapeutic and pharmacological actions on various disorders (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015). Zuardi, de Souza Crippa, Hallak, Campos & Guimarães (2017) have also noted that the use of CBD oils does not “induce dependence, tolerance, and abstinence symptoms” making it a good alternative to the benzodiazepines” (p. 137).
Epidemiological studies conducted by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ar (2015) generate credible preclinical evidence that demonstrates the effectiveness of CBD in reducing multiple anxiety disorders including generalized anxiety disorder, panic disorder, and social anxiety disorder and Posttraumatic stress disorder. Various preclinical findings suggest that the use of CBD does not have anxiogenic effects on its users and minimal sedative effects are recorded (Blessing, Steenkamp, Manzanares & Marmar, 2015). The role of CBD in reducing anxiety and learned fear is linked to its ability to dampen the expression of fear, “disrupting its reconsolidation, and facilitating its extinction” (Jurkus et al., 2016: P. 6). Ability to suppress the expression of fear without interfering with its encoding has been found to have increasingly useful clinical implications. With such impact, Jurkus et al., (2016) suggest that CBD can be used for the improvement of other drugs such as benzodiazepines, known to impair fear extinction and antidepressants which have unfavorable side effects.
The medicinal value of cannabis has seen the United States legalize medical marijuana since 1996 extending to 25 states and the District of Columbia. Consequently, doctors can recommend cannabis use for medical purposes as defined by the States that have approved its use. Such conditions include nausea, spasms, seizures, pain, and multiple sclerosis among other debilitating conditions (Sexton, Cuttler, Finnell & Mischley, 2016). The treatment of such diseases may be done in lieu of or alongside other medications. As such, the efficacy of CBD on the treatment of such conditions as anxiety may be unknown and thus require further research.
